On average across the year,
Dublin, California is approximately as hot as
Livermore, California
.
Dublin, California has an average temperature of 15°C/59°F and Livermore, California has an average temperature of 15°C/59°F.
Dublin, California's hottest month is September, with an average maximum temperature of 24°C/75°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Livermore, California's hottest month (also September, with an average maximum temperature of 24°C/75°F).
On average across the year, Dublin, California is approximately as cold as Livermore, California . Dublin,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F and Livermore,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
Dublin, California has the same amount of rain as
Livermore, California. Dublin, California has an average annual rainfall of 455mm and Livermore, California has an average annual rainfall of 455mm.
Dublin, California's wettest month is December, with an average monthly rainfall of 98mm, which is the same as Livermore, California's wettest month (also December, with an average monthly rainfall of 98mm).
